Lost Keys

There's nothing more frustrating than losing your car keys. It's one of the main reasons to always carry an extra car key with you. There are many ways to replace your keys if you've lost keys. First, look around all possible places where you may have them. Examine your purse as well as the pockets of your jacket and pants as well as places you'd never normally put your clothes on the floor or behind a table. If you're still not able to find them, you need to call in a locksmith.

Depending on the kind of key you own, the procedure for obtaining a replacement will vary. The ignition cylinder on traditional cars that use keys made of metal is typically simple to replace. Locksmiths can usually make you an entirely new key for your car in a flash when you are aware of the model and year of your car and have evidence that you are the owner.

But things are much more complicated with more modern vehicles. You need to call your auto manufacturer or a locksmith who is familiar with these types of keys. They can request the new key for Car Keys Repair Near Me you and reprogram it to your car so that it will start running when you insert it into the ignition. This is referred to as key reprogramming, and it can be very expensive, based on the car's model.

If you have breakdown insurance, this is an alternative. Some breakdown providers will send a person to assist you in getting into your vehicle and may be able to provide you with keys. This isn't the cheapest option however it's the fastest and most simple.

In the worst case scenario it is possible to take your vehicle to the dealer if you cannot locate your keys. Dealers can provide you with a key, but they will charge a lot more. If you aren't able to afford just a few hundred dollars for a single key, it's best to keep a spare.

Broken Keys

It's easy to lose your keys when you're in a rush to get to a place. You might be loading up the trunk of your car with groceries or conducting a quick errand as you open the door. Unfortunately, your keys could be stuck in the lock and snap it in half with a gut-wrenching, violent snap. It is usually possible to fix this kind of issue with the tools you already have in your car or at home.

First, ensure that the cylinder where your key was damaged is in its locked or open position. If you try to remove a broken key still in the lock then you'll only push it deeper into the cylinder and further aggravate the issue.

If you have a pair of needle nose pliers paperclips or tweezers in your arsenal they can be effective in removing a damaged key from locks. The secret is in lining the serrations on the blade with the biting on the bottom of the broken key. The blades will grasp the key with little effort and will then dig into it.

The blades of a small hacksaw or jigsaw may be used to remove keys, especially when the break is deep inside the lock. If possible, push the blade's tip into the top part of the lock, making sure that the serrations are lined up with the broken part of the key. Then, with a slight twist and a bit of pulling the key should break out.

Lock Repair

Over time, keys to cars may wear out. Sometimes it just takes some wear and tear, whereas other times you may need to replace a key or fob. Car locksmiths can assist you if your keys stop working due to wear and tear. They offer a variety other services, like the reprogramming of locks and creating keys.

The cost of replacing a key is typically less expensive than you might think. In older cars with traditional mechanical keys, a replacement could cost you as little as $10 to $20, based on the type of key. The cost of a key that has remote locking is higher when your car is equipped with this feature. The key fob on modern cars is more complex, and includes the chip that transmits an alert to your vehicle to unlock it or start the engine. This is why it's crucial to keep your key fob secure. It can be expensive to replace a key fob especially if it's gone missing or stolen.

Check your jacket pockets and other places you may have dropped it. Having a spare key can help you avoid having to pay to have your car transported to the dealer. If you're required to pay for a replacement then it's best to contact an auto locksmith instead of trying to buy one from a car dealership. They may offer lower-cost alternatives and are more likely to be familiar with your vehicle.
